What is Hydrocortisone 1% w/w Ointment?

Hydrocortisone ointment is a topical medicine (a medicine that is applied to the skin) containing a corticosteroid called hydrocortisone. It is used to reduce inflammation caused by all types of eczema and dermatitis, as well as skin reactions caused by insect bites.

Is Hydrocortisone 1% w/w Ointment right for me?

Is this product suitable for pregnant or breastfeeding women?
If you are pregnant or breastfeeding, think you may be pregnant or are planning to have a baby, ask your doctor or pharmacist for advice before using hydrocortisone ointment.

When should hydrocortisone ointment not be used?
Do not use hydrocortisone ointment if you are allergic to hydrocortisone or any of the other ingredients listed in the patient information leaflet. You should also avoid this medicine if you have:
An infection of the skin which has not been treated
Pale or reddened patches of skin (usually as a result of an allergy)
Ulcers or an infection at the site of treatment
Psoriasis
Rosacea

Speak to your doctor or pharmacist before using hydrocortisone ointment if you have TB (tuberculosis) or diabetes, or if you are taking any other medicines including those obtained without a prescription.

Are there any side effects?
Like all medicines, hydrocortisone ointment can cause side effects, but they won’t affect everyone. Stop using this ointment and tell your doctor immediately if you notice a skin rash or reddening/itching of the skin. Other side effects may include:

Spread of infection
Permanent ‘stretch-mark’ like marks
Thinning of the skin
Changes in hair growth
Acne
Oily skin
Slight loss of colour in the skin
Blurred vision (uncommon)

If you use hydrocortisone ointment for a long time, this can sometimes lead to problems with your hormones. This mainly happens if the ointment is used on the face or nappy area, in areas where the skin folds, or in areas where a dressing is used to cover the area after using the ointment.
